首页 > 小程序开发 > 小程序拍照识图源码制作开发搭建

小程序拍照识图源码制作开发搭建

上一篇 下一篇

随着智能手机的普及和移动互联网的快速发展,小程序成为了一种热门的移动应用形式。小程序拥有轻量化、快捷便利、无需下载安装等优势,正在逐渐改变着人们的生活方式。其中,利用小程序进行拍照识图的应用正受到越来越多人的关注和喜爱。本文将介绍如何制作开发一款小程序拍照识图应用的源码,并搭建开发环境。

开发准备工作:

1. 了解小程序开发基础知识,熟悉小程序的页面结构和生命周期;

2. 下载并安装微信开发者工具,用于开发和调试小程序;

3. 准备好一台具备拍照功能的手机,并确保手机已安装微信;

4. 了解拍照识图的技术原理和相关的API,如百度、腾讯等云智能图像识别API。

开发步骤:

1. 创建一个新的小程序项目,选择合适的项目目录和类型,填写项目名称并创建;

2. 在项目根目录下找到app.json文件,进行基本的配置,比如设置窗口的背景色、默认页面等;

3. 在app.js文件中进行小程序的全局配置,如注册小程序、定义全局数据等;

4. 在app.wxss文件中编写全局样式,对小程序的界面进行基础的美化,比如调整字体颜色、背景图片等;

5. 在pages文件夹下创建拍照识图的页面,命名为camera;

6. 在camera文件夹中创建camera.wxml,编写拍照页面的布局结构和交互元素,如拍照按钮、显示照片的容器等;

7. 在camera.wxss中设置相应的样式,使页面具有一定的美观性;

8. 在camera.js中编写页面的逻辑代码,包括调用手机摄像头进行拍照和调用云图像识别API进行图像识别的功能;

9. 在camera.js中的onLoad方法中进行页面初始化,在其中调用wx.createCameraContext()方法创建相机上下文,并将其保存在当前页面的data中;

10. 在camera.js的onTap方法中通过相机上下文调用takePhoto方法,实现拍照功能;

11. 在camera.js中的onChooseImage方法中通过调用wx.chooseImage方法选择一张本地图片,并通过wx.getImageInfo方法获取图片的信息,包括临时路径和宽高等;

12. 在camera.js的onPhotoTake方法中处理拍照完成后的图片数据,将其显示在页面上,并调用云图像识别API进行识别,获取识别结果;

13. 在页面中显示识别结果,并进行相应的业务处理,如跳转到其他页面显示更多详细信息;

14. 完成以上步骤之后,即可在微信开发者工具中进行预览和调试,确保应用的正常运行;

15. 将开发好的小程序项目发布上线,供用户使用和体验。

通过以上步骤,我们就可以制作开发一款小程序拍照识图应用的源码,并搭建了开发环境。当然,在实际的开发过程中,还需要根据具体的需求和功能进行定制和扩展。希望本文能够帮助到小程序开发的初学者,也希望大家能够利用小程序的强大功能,开发出更多实用、有创意的应用。


模板简介:该模板名称为【小程序拍照识图源码制作开发搭建】,大小是暂无信息,文档格式为.文字文本,推荐使用Sublime/Dreamweaver/HBuilder打开,作品中的图片,文字等数据均可修改,图片请在作品中选中图片替换即可,文字修改直接点击文字修改即可,您也可以新增或修改作品中的内容,该模板来自用户分享,如有侵权行为请联系网站客服处理。欢迎来懒人模板【小程序开发】栏目查找您需要的精美模板。

相关搜索
  • 下载密码 lanrenmb
  • 下载次数 187次
  • 使用软件 Sublime/Dreamweaver/HBuilder
  • 文件格式 文字文本
  • 文件大小 暂无信息
  • 上传时间 09-18
  • 作者 网友投稿
  • 肖像权 人物画像及字体仅供参考
栏目分类 更多 >
热门推荐 更多 >
微信素材 微信文章 微信图片 自适应 企业网站 单页式简历模板 响应式 微信模板 html5 微信公众平台
您可能会喜欢的其他模板